The Force of Water / directed by: Claude Cloutier ; produced by: Thřs̈e Descary ; production agency: National Film Board of Canada (Montreal).
A clip in the Science Please! collection, The Force of Water uses archival footage, animated illustration and amusing narration to explain the Archimedes principle, of why some things float and others sink.
